Solar energy has received extensive attention because of its clean and safe characteristics. This paper combines the three-point practical model of photovoltaic(PV) power generation, the Bernoulli model of electric vehicle(EV) home charging and the Weibull distribution model of household electricity to form the Prosumer probability distribution model, and analyze the daily power fluctuations in different scenarios. Then based on the IEEE33 node system, considering the access of the PV system, the influence of the Prosumer access on the voltage offset and network loss of the distribution network node at different times is analyzed. The results show that the family access to the PV system can effectively reduce the voltage offset and the total network loss of the line %U http://www.sciepub.com/AJEEE/abstract/10560
